EasyC v2.0 is mandatory for FVC!

Reports coming back from FVC regionals have indicated that all teams are not using EasyC v2.0 on their robots.

FVC teams are also not taking advantage of Intelitek's discounted upgrade to EasyC v2.0.

FVC teams please note that the FVC competition template is only available in EasyC v2.0 and is not backwards compatible.

Teams make upgrading to EasyC v2.0 part of your pre-competition check list now, or you'll be scrambling to rewrite your code at the competition.
